I think a DAC platform makes a ton of sense for this niche, but trying to get these licenses is a bit of a killer.  The process is arbitrary, subject to change at any time and expensive.   I support a DAC platform for trading DACs but I think it should ignore licenses because it is not a structure intended to be constrained by such licenses.
Consider that the goal isn't to attract trend setters and early adopters like us but to get to the masses.  The masses require regulation, which requires licenses and following arbitrary rules. It's the only way to get fiat into the ecosystem.

I think since the operation is centralized the main concern will be if it doesn't toe the line precisely then it will be shut down. How can you make it extremely difficult to shut down despite being centralized while also attracting the mainstream?

I think we should take a unique approach to this problem. Perhaps some sort of franchising mechanism but I don't know.

Proposal for Angelshares Investment in a DAC Trading Platform

After discussing the matter with Dan, we agreed that it would be the best to bring my proposal to the community and gain support for our mission.

I want to create the first international, legal and automatic DAC Trading Platform. Not only would it guarantee an easy entry to DAC’s through Fiat, it would also allow trading to be conducted with different DAC’s.



What will we exactly do?


There are several things we will work on, but our primary focus will be to create an international and legal trading platform. That means we will work on acquiring all the required licenses (either through partnerships with other companies, or by buying the licenses). There are 3 major licenses we need to acquire in order to function as a legitimate exchange:
  • MTB License (Money Transmitting Business. This is a license which we need to acquire in all 50 states)
  • MSB License (Money Service Business. This is a federal license)
  • PSP (Payment Service Provider. Registered in the EU)
  • And other licenses to assure our legality in all the major countries

As mentioned, initially we will acquire these licenses through strategic partnerships with current license-holders. Directly applying to these licenses is out of question right now as we do not meet the current requirements (e.g. $7m in bonds, having a CCO, etc.). But we are definitely looking to get these licenses in our hand as soon as possible.


Secondly, we will work on a secure web wallet not only for Protoshares and Bitshares, but also for all the other future DAC’s that Invictus and other developers have planned. Since most of us are paranoid about hackers, we will combine some of the best techniques available right now to offer our users the best possible security for their money. This includes:
  • 2FA (standard)
  • Multi-Signature Wallet (Similar model to https://www.bitgo.com/p2sh_safe_address )
  • Cold storage on machines that have never touched the internet and will be hosted by us (so no relying on third parties)

Optional
  • You can set a daily limit on how much you usually spend. When you reach that threshold you are prompted to verify ownership of the account
  • You can also set an estimated time around when you usually buy/sell. Let’s say you usually trade between 7AM/8AM in the morning. If someone makes a sell request on 12AM, further verification is required
  • And obviously more

Once we have the licenses and are operational there is a lot more we can and will do. For example, as a PSP organization within the EU you basically function as a “bank” (without the money lending though). So what does that exactly mean?
  • We can offer insurance on fiat stored on our platform (up to 100,000.00 €)
  • EU residents will get their very own IBAN code. That means that users can give their employer that IBAN and their monthly salaries will be automatically transferred into Bitshares through the platform!
  • We can issue debit cards (I’m not an advocate of this though)
  • Faster and Better banking infrastructure
  • more “legality” to the entire project.

This will be our legal tender for EU residents, but it is our intention to increase the benefits and offers for our users in every country in the world.
